JUST IN: At least one West Point Military Academy cadet is dead, and at least 20 other cadets and two soldiers were injured this morning in a vehicle accident near a training site, the academy says
West Point said Thursday morning there had been"an accident in the vicinity of the Camp Natural Bridge training site."Earlier Thursday, a person reached on the West Point Military Police line said the accident involved an armored personnel carrier. Katie Felder, a spokeswoman for West Point, told CNN there was an accident but could not immediately provide further details.There has been an accident in the vicinity of the Camp Natural Bridge training site.
